Idea #11311: Include Compiz's Ghost plugin in Intrepid

Written by firefeather the 19 Jul 08 at 17:12. Related project: Compiz. Status: New
Rationale
Compiz recently has been working on a plugin that lets you make a window temporarily transparent to clicks and other inputs. Unless I'm mistaken, it's called ghost. A similar plugin is called dodge.

For example: if I'm keeping a video window on top (watching it while I work), and have a word processor below, then if I need to select a word below my video, I can do this without having to lose my video window's visibility. It can be frustrating to have to hunt down the window and bring it back on top again.

NOTE: I do not wish this to be a default-enabled plugin (bad idea, I think). I just want it to be present in Intrepid so I don't have to use an unsupported version of Compiz Fusion.
